Jun 16, 2022 · 1. First of all, do what you can to contain the water leak. If the water’s still coming through, find something to catch it in, so it doesn’t cause any more damage than it already has. 2. Next, find your mains water service valve and turn it off. It will be downstairs, usually in the kitchen but sometimes next to a downstairs toilet or ...

Very few homeowners insurance policies cover natural flooding events. You can purchase flood insurance for your condo through FEMA.WebMar 2, 2022 · Steps to follow if your ceiling is leaking: 1. Try and minimise damage. If safe to do so place buckets and towels under the section of the ceiling which is leaking to prevent it from causing further damage to the flooring in your home. Water Damage Claim Insurance. If you have a leak in your home that results in damage, you may need to claim on your home insurance policy. The term your insurance company use for this type of claim is an ‘escape of water’. Most policies will cover the damage that has resulted from the leak e.g. replacing ceilings, floors, kitchen units, …

To repair a ceiling leak, a plumber drains the water, removes the damaged drywall, fixes the leaky pipes, dries the area, and replaces the drywall. A plumbing inspection adds $80 to $150 if the source of the leaking pipe cannot be located. Slow ceiling leaks cause stains and lead to mold.
